Tuesday 10: The Best Bronzers About for Sun-Kissed Cheeks & Contouring

Bronzers are known to give a healthy glow that our skin might need every so often, but especially in the Summer. And, with so many great ones out there designed to illuminate faces and highlight our cheekbones, it can be tricky to pick just one.

Well, problem solved here at SPICE with this week’s Tuesday 10, as we have compiled some of the best and most affordable bronzers one could buy, which you’ll find here, below;

1. Nars’ Contour Blush in “Olympia,” £30

What can we say? A blush and a contour in one easy-to use product? Nars offers and we accept. Just one sweep of this will bring life to weathered skin and the lighter shade can be used as a ray of soft shimmering light to enhance our cheekbones.

2. Topshop’s Bronzer in “Mohawke,” £9

Even though this is under £10, it doesn’t scrimp on quality at all. This is a shimmer bronzer so we advise you use with a light hand to get a lovely, warm glow to the skin.

3. Laura Mercier’s Bronzing Powder, £26

Now this is a bronzer that anyone can use, as cleverly, it adjusts to your skin’s complexion. One thing to note is to apply slightly more heavily for it to show on your face, but it bares a nice velvety texture which gives long lasting wear too, so with this, you are in good hands.

4. Urban Decay’s Baked Bronzer, £20

When Urban Decay says ‘baked,’ they really do mean baked and this bronzer will keep you looking hot for 24 hours. As well as being super long-lasting, the product’s texture ensures that it goes on smoothly – just use a good, fluffy brush to get a gorgeous sun-kissed glow.

5. Covergirl’s “Queen Collection” Bronzer, $6.63

The perfect bronzer for dark skin, this product gives a gorgeous bronzed glow for the darker complexions out there. It boasts just the right amount of shimmer to look radiant, plus it can also double as a contouring powder to provide a more defined look. Be careful of the redness though as too much product can lead to a hint of the fiery hue on skin.

6. Benefit Bronze in “One Hot Minute,” £23.50

This is one finely-milled bronzing powder, as one might tell from the sifter container it comes in. Its fine consistency also means that one sweep of this product to the face will result in a soft, buildable glow.

7. Estee Lauder’s “Bronze Goddess” Bronzer, £30

Luxury at its best, this bronzer can be used all over the body for a delicate glow and is especially good to wear when the neck and shoulders are to be exposed. Who needs the sun when you’ve got a tan in a compact?

8. Rimmel’s Natural Bronzer, £5.99

We couldn’t have thought of a better name for this bronzer, which can be used to to blend out contour powder to achieve a more natural look. Besides being made from skin-loving minerals, the cost of this product is pleasant on the pocket so anyone – amateur or professional – can use this.

9. Bobbi Brown’s Bronzing Powder, £27

A great 2-in-1 product with shades for dark skin, this beautiful bronzer by Bobbi Brown is loved for various reasons,  including the fact that it can also be used to contour the face. Sweep it along cheeks and the temples for a Summer-ready look.

10. Lorac’s TANtalizer Baked Bronzer, $32

One part bronzer, one part highlighter, most of us love this product for its dual functionality. Used just right, you’ll leave skin with a luminous glow that everyone will be left wondering about once they’ve seen it. Try is and you won’t be disappointed.
